Submission #31846361


Source Code Expand

#include <bits/stdc++.h>
#define sz(c) int(c.size())
#define rep(i, a, b) for (int i = a; i < (b); ++i)
#define per(i, a, b) for (int i = (b)-1; i >= (a); --i)
using namespace std;
using ll = long long;

#ifdef LOCAL
#include <local/debug.h>
#else
#define debug(...) (void)0
#endif

int main() {
  cin.tie(nullptr);
  ios_base::sync_with_stdio(false);

  int n, k;
  cin >> n >> k;
  vector<int> a(n);
  rep(i, 0, n) cin >> a[i];
  int max = *max_element(a.begin(), a.end());
  rep(i, 0, k) {
    int x;
    cin >> x;
    if (a[x - 1] == max) {
      cout << "Yes\n";
      return 0;
    }
  }
  cout << "No\n";
}

Submission Info

Submission Time
Task B - Takahashi's Failure
User ami
Language C++ (GCC 9.2.1)
Score 200
Code Size 646 Byte
Status AC
Exec Time 7 ms
Memory 3592 KiB

Judge Result

Set Name Sample All
Score / Max Score 0 / 0 200 / 200
Status
AC × 3
AC × 20
Set Name Test Cases
Sample example_00.txt, example_01.txt, example_02.txt
All example_00.txt, example_01.txt, example_02.txt, hand_00.txt, hand_01.txt, hand_02.txt, hand_03.txt, hand_04.txt, hand_05.txt, hand_06.txt, hand_07.txt, random_00.txt, random_01.txt, random_02.txt, random_03.txt, random_04.txt, random_05.txt, random_06.txt, random_07.txt, random_08.txt
Case Name Status Exec Time Memory
example_00.txt AC 7 ms 3440 KiB
example_01.txt AC 2 ms 3584 KiB
example_02.txt AC 2 ms 3572 KiB
hand_00.txt AC 2 ms 3540 KiB
hand_01.txt AC 2 ms 3456 KiB
hand_02.txt AC 2 ms 3588 KiB
hand_03.txt AC 2 ms 3512 KiB
hand_04.txt AC 2 ms 3404 KiB
hand_05.txt AC 2 ms 3448 KiB
hand_06.txt AC 1 ms 3544 KiB
hand_07.txt AC 2 ms 3580 KiB
random_00.txt AC 2 ms 3536 KiB
random_01.txt AC 1 ms 3488 KiB
random_02.txt AC 2 ms 3444 KiB
random_03.txt AC 2 ms 3544 KiB
random_04.txt AC 2 ms 3592 KiB
random_05.txt AC 2 ms 3588 KiB
random_06.txt AC 2 ms 3448 KiB
random_07.txt AC 4 ms 3580 KiB
random_08.txt AC 2 ms 3540 KiB